Title :
Neural networks for classification and recognition of individual users in adaptive human-computer interface

Abstract :
The paper reports on a methodology for the identification of novel users from responses to computer-generated tasks. It is proposed that the cluster structure of the initial pool of data is identified. Standard neural algorithms are employed for classification according to the cluster structure. For recognition of patterns of data within each class, a compound network is employed that “individualizes” the patterns and stores them for subsequent recognition
